Extended School Services

Kingston's Extended Schools Service provides a range of services and activities, beyond the school day, to help meet the needs of pupils, their families and the wider communities.

Services for children over five are provided through local schools working together in groups alongside other local organisations. These groups of schools are called "clusters".  The accompanying map shows how the borough has been split into the four clusters.

By 2010, we want all children to have access to a range of extended services in and around their school. These services can be organised directly by the school, or in partnership with private or voluntary sector providers. Whilst many schools choose to develop an even richer mix of services and activities, we will provide at least the following services.  Further information on cluster specific services can be found on the cluster pages.

Why Extended Schools?

Extended schools are at the heart of the delivery of the government's Every Child Matters programme, helping children and young people do better. We want to improve pupil attainment, self-confidence, motivation and attendance; to reduce exclusion rates; to support teachers' efforts to help children learn; and to improve children's and families' access to services.
